Building Confident Leaders, Not Compliant Students: How Empowerment Creates Better Social Skills

Most parents assume that schools teaching children to sit still, follow directions, and respect authority are building better social skills and creating future leaders. And yet, decades of evidence suggests the exact opposite. Our modern education system rewards compliance, quiet obedience, and rule-following, all things that diminish and destroy the exact qualities in our kids that build confidence and social capability.

Personalized Learning: How We Broke a Fundamental Rule of Modern Education & Revolutionized Teaching

Most parents believe that good schools treat all students equally. Yet, decades of middle-years education research reveals something disturbing. This seemingly reasonable approach of standardization actually increases rates of failure for the majority of students, all because uniformity in education ignores fundamental differences in how our kids’ brains process and retain information.
